    What to do if my NuTone SFDB-DE power unit stops suddenly?
    • D
      Darren BeltranAug 8, 2025
      If your NuTone Vacuum Cleaner's power unit stops suddenly, there are several potential causes. First, the power unit overcurrent protector might have been activated; turn the unit off, check the overcurrent protector button on the left side of the unit (push to reset), and then turn the unit back on. Another possibility is that the thermoprotector has been activated; in this case, turn the unit off and wait 30 minutes for it to cool down before turning it back on. Also, check the house electrical panel for a blown fuse or tripped circuit breaker and replace the fuse or reset the breaker. Finally, a defective inlet or hose could be the cause, requiring replacement of the defective wall inlet or hose as needed.

    Why is there a loss of vacuum in my NuTone SFDB-DE Vacuum Cleaner?
    • E
      Erin WallaceNov 26, 2025
      A loss or decrease of vacuum in your NuTone Vacuum Cleaner can occur for several reasons. Make sure the plastic cap is installed on any unused inlet. Check if the disposable bag is full and change it if needed, cleaning the secondary filter if necessary. There might also be an obstruction in the hose; disconnect it and use a flexible garden hose (or similar blunt instrument) to clear any blockage. Another cause may be obstruction in the tubing system inside the walls; try this procedure: insert hose end into any inlet with power unit running, place the palm of your hand over the opposite end of the hose.
